What You Will Be Working On

The Electrical & Instrumentation Technician is responsible for the safe installation, maintenance, troubleshooting, calibration, and repair of electrical and instrumentation systems on industrial, commercial, and energy projects. This role requires strong technical expertise, a commitment to safety, and the ability to work collaboratively within a multi-disciplinary construction and maintenance environment.

  • Install, terminate, test, commission, and maintain electrical and instrumentation equipment.
  • Install and calibrate field instrumentation including pressure, temperature, flow, and level devices.
  • Troubleshoot and repair electrical distribution systems, motors, control panels, PLCs, transmitters, and related equipment.
  • Interpret electrical drawings, schematics, loop drawings, P&IDs, and specifications.
  • Perform instrument calibration, configuration, and functional testing.
  • Assist with equipment commissioning, start-up, shutdown, and maintenance activities.
  • Conduct inspections, testing, and preventative maintenance on electrical and instrumentation assets.
  • Complete quality documentation, calibration reports, turnover packages, and maintenance records.
  • Coordinate work activities with supervisors, operations personnel, and other trades.
  • Operate hand tools, power tools, testing equipment, and calibration devices safely and efficiently.
  • Participate in daily FLRAs, toolbox meetings, and site safety initiatives.
  • Maintain a clean, organized, and safe work environment. Comply with all project specifications, company policies, and OH&S legislation.
What We Are Looking For
  • Journeyperson Instrumentation Technician Certificate, Journeyperson Electrician Certificate, or Red Seal endorsement.
  • Previous experience working on industrial construction, turnaround, maintenance, commissioning, or oil and gas projects.
  • Strong knowledge of electrical systems, instrumentation equipment, process controls, and industrial maintenance practices.
  • Experience with PLCs, motor controls, variable frequency drives (VFDs), analyzers, and control systems is considered an asset.
  • Ability to read and interpret electrical drawings, schematics, P&IDs, loop diagrams, and technical documentation.
  • Strong troubleshooting and problem-solving skills.
  • Working knowledge of safe work practices around energized systems and process equipment.
  • Physical ability to lift up to 50 lbs and perform physically demanding tasks.
  • Strong communication, teamwork, and organizational skills.
  • Ability to work independently while maintaining a high standard of workmanship and safety.
Required Certifications
  • CSTS 2020
  • WHMIS 2015
  • Fall Protection
  • Elevated Work Platform (EWP) (preferred)
  • Confined Space Entry & Monitor (preferred)
  • Valid Driver's License
